Output e6deda6f7eafb755e5b417cc702ee3242ebbf28b740259f9d7bb396e45db9276:0

value
127550048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1213d81cb351220df89147b216677a48fd8a21a2 OP_EQUAL
address
33Lbro4oeTBwgJXnQuUUCJyjN5JzJjbMcE
transaction
e6deda6f7eafb755e5b417cc702ee3242ebbf28b740259f9d7bb396e45db9276
confirmations
351063
spent
true